Why Battery Type Matters for Drones

Drones demand lightweight, high-capacity, and efficient batteries to maintain balance and flight time while carrying payloads such as cameras or sensors. The two most commonly used battery types for drones are Lithium Polymer (LiPo) and Lithium-Ion (Li-ion) batteries.

LiPo Batteries: Known for their high discharge rates and lightweight design, LiPo batteries deliver the instant power drones need for takeoff and quick maneuvering. They are a top choice for hobby drones and racing drones due to their ability to provide bursts of power quickly.

Li-ion Batteries: While slightly heavier, Li-ion batteries offer higher energy density, allowing for longer flight durations, making them ideal for industrial drones used in mapping, surveillance, and agricultural monitoring.

Best Practices for Drone Battery Care

To maximize your drone’s battery life:

Avoid overcharging or deep discharging

Store at 50% charge when not in use

Charge batteries in a fire-safe location

Regularly inspect for swelling or damage
